Output 2144d4ff8e3e97a2436a93c2d8783015ef4369494a25547c0675beb5af507cc7:14

value
308888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7559388e8cb161ead3491eb1468b1771dded98fc OP_EQUAL
address
3CPVsAcFyWcY2w5hBQuRXdcqfsaizAqmnY
transaction
2144d4ff8e3e97a2436a93c2d8783015ef4369494a25547c0675beb5af507cc7
spent
true